A fiber optic pigtail is a short segment of optical fiber cable (typically 0.5–3 meters, though custom lengths reach 10 meters) that is factory-terminated with a connector on one end only.

Patch cords usually range from 0.5–10 meters, while pigtails are typically 1–2 meters for splicing. Too long cables can cause clutter and signal loss, while too short cables stress the connectors.
